It was revealed this week that two Google searches emits the same amount of carbon dioxide as boiling a kettle; the primary cause being the energy used to power the users computer and the computers generating the search engines.
With around 200 million searches being performed every day it comes as no surprise that it is estimated the global IT sector has generated as much greenhouse gas as the world’s airlines put together.
A lot can be done to minimize this; by those who search, the search engines and companies working within the internet industry.
